Rachael Bloome is a hopeful romantic. Actress and comedian Rachel Bloom narrates her own memoir, I Want to Be Where the Normal People Are, showcasing her life story and her hilarious personality. It explores Bloom's own mental health struggles and experiences with bullying, both as a child and as an adult in the entertainment industry, along with her experiences in the 2020 COVID-19 pandemic in the United States.
